Chapter 47
After a while, Rose opened her eyes while lying on her bed.
“Hmmm.”
The sun outside the window was casting brighter glares than usual.
“What? I slept this long…..? Why didn’t they wake me up?”
Rose Brumayer always acted like a picky youngster. Especially after waking up.
The maids were supposed to wake her up at the appointed time in the morning.
But no one came.
Rose had been inside the house since she was humiliated by Laritte and rejected by her fiancée.
Because of that, her hysteria got worse.
In the past, she would have bullied Laritte as a way to express her tantrums. Similar to how children disturbed ants who minded their own business on branches.
Since she couldn’t do that now, her stress just piled up.
She gritted.
‘Derpy employees. I’m sure they’re slacking since I haven’t lifted up my whip lately!’
She decided to release her anger on them.
She rushed outside the room. She turned left through the corridor on the second floor to find a man standing in front of a painting.
“Hey, you!”
She approached him as he thought he was a servant.
When the man turned around, she froze.
It wasn’t a servant. Rather, it was a government personal dressed in a uniform.
Only then did she take a look at her surroundings.
The hallway was empty. Devoid of any sculptures, flower vases, or any decorative items for that matter.
What’s worse, the official was currently taking off the remaining paintings.
“W-Who are you? Why are you taking that?”
The man shook his hand at her as if he was being bothered.
“I’m just following orders from above, so make a complaint there, Miss.”
Rose may have been expelled from social gatherings, but she was still an aristocrat. The daughter of a family who owned an estate.
She raised her voice.
“You lowly! Are you out of your mind?”
The man casually spoke.
“Is it necessary to properly treat a fallen aristocrat who has no land?”
“F-Fallen? What?”
He did not respond anymore.
